Calculate Log Base 275 of 222

To solve the equation log 275 (222)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 222, a = 275:
    log 275 (222) = log(222) / log(275)
  3. Evaluate the term:
    log(222) / log(275)
    = 1.39794000867204 / 1.92427928606188
    = 0.96188313319672
    = Logarithm of 222 with base 275
